自然语言处理论文怎么撰写?

自然语言处理论文

撰写自然语言处理(NLP)论文是一项复杂但系统化的任务,涉及选题、数据收集、模型设计、实验分析等多个环节。本文将从选题与研究背景出发,逐步解析如何高效完成一篇高质量的NLP论文,并提供常见问题的解决方案,帮助读者在学术研究中少走弯路。

一、选题与研究背景

  1. 选题的重要性
    选题是论文撰写的第一步,也是决定研究方向和价值的关键。一个好的选题应具备以下特点:
  2. 创新性:避免重复已有研究,寻找未被充分探索的领域。
  3. 实用性:解决实际问题,具有应用价值。
  4. 可行性:确保研究在现有资源和时间内可完成。

  5. 研究背景的撰写
    研究背景需要清晰阐述选题的意义和现有研究的不足。可以从以下角度入手:

  6. 行业趋势:引用相关数据或报告,说明NLP领域的发展现状。
  7. 研究空白:指出现有研究的局限性,明确你的研究如何填补这些空白。
  8. 研究目标:简要说明你的研究将解决什么问题,预期达到什么效果。

二、数据收集与预处理

  1. 数据来源
    数据是NLP研究的基础,常见的数据来源包括:
  2. 公开数据集:如GLUE、SQuAD等。
  3. 网络爬虫:从网页、社交媒体等平台获取数据。
  4. 企业数据:与行业合作获取专有数据。

  5. 数据预处理
    数据预处理是确保模型效果的关键步骤,主要包括:

  6. 清洗:去除噪声数据,如HTML标签、特殊符号等。
  7. 分词与标注:使用工具如Jieba、NLTK进行分词和词性标注。
  8. 标准化:统一数据格式,如大小写转换、去除停用词等。

三、模型选择与设计

  1. 模型选择
    根据研究目标选择合适的模型,常见模型包括:
  2. 传统模型:如TF-IDF、朴素贝叶斯。
  3. 深度学习模型:如BERT、GPT、Transformer。

  4. 模型设计
    模型设计需要考虑以下因素:

  5. 任务类型:如分类、生成、翻译等。
  6. 模型架构:选择合适的网络结构,如CNN、RNN、Attention机制。
  7. 超参数调优:通过实验确定最佳参数,如学习率、批量大小等。

四、实验设计与结果分析

  1. 实验设计
    实验设计应科学严谨,包括:
  2. 数据集划分:如训练集、验证集、测试集的比例。
  3. 评价指标:如准确率、F1值、BLEU分数等。
  4. 对比实验:与基线模型或现有研究进行对比。

  5. 结果分析
    结果分析是论文的核心部分,需要:

  6. 可视化:使用图表展示实验结果,如混淆矩阵、ROC曲线。
  7. 深入解读:分析模型表现的原因,指出改进方向。
  8. 局限性:诚实地说明研究的不足,提出未来工作建议。

五、论文撰写与结构组织

  1. 论文结构
    一篇完整的NLP论文通常包括以下部分:
  2. 摘要:简要概述研究背景、方法、结果和贡献。
  3. 引言:详细介绍研究背景、问题和目标。
  4. 相关工作:综述现有研究,指出研究空白。
  5. 方法:详细描述模型设计和实验方法。
  6. 实验:展示实验结果和分析。
  7. 结论:总结研究贡献,提出未来工作方向。

  8. 写作技巧

  9. 逻辑清晰:确保每部分内容紧密衔接,避免跳跃式叙述。
  10. 语言简洁:使用专业但易懂的语言,避免过度堆砌术语。
  11. 图表辅助:通过图表直观展示复杂信息,提升可读性。

六、常见问题与解决方案

  1. 数据不足
  2. 解决方案:使用数据增强技术,如回译、同义词替换,或迁移学习。

  3. 模型过拟合

  4. 解决方案:增加正则化项,如Dropout、L2正则化,或使用更大的数据集。

  5. 实验效果不理想

  6. 解决方案:检查数据质量,调整模型架构或超参数,尝试集成学习。

  7. 论文被拒

  8. 解决方案:仔细阅读评审意见,针对性修改论文,或选择更适合的期刊或会议。

撰写自然语言处理论文是一项系统化的工作,需要从选题、数据收集、模型设计到实验分析等多个环节精心规划。通过本文的指导,读者可以更好地理解NLP论文撰写的核心步骤,并掌握常见问题的解决方案。希望这些建议能帮助你在学术研究中取得更好的成果,推动NLP领域的进一步发展。

原创文章,作者:IT_editor,如若转载,请注明出处:https://docs.ihr360.com/strategy/it_strategy/55580

(0)